Why the Echo PB-580T Carburetor Is Necessary
I’ve found that the carburetor is one of the most important parts of the Echo PB-580T because it controls the exact mix of fuel and air the engine needs to run properly. Without a working carburetor, my blower would struggle to start, idle poorly, or lose power when I need it most. It’s the part that helps the engine stay smooth, responsive, and reliable during heavy yard work.
From my experience, a good carburetor also makes a big difference in performance. When the carburetor is clean and functioning well, my Echo PB-580T delivers strong airflow and consistent power. That matters to me because I want the blower to handle leaves, debris, and longer jobs without sputtering or stalling.
I also consider the carburetor necessary because it affects fuel efficiency and engine life. When it works correctly, my blower uses fuel more effectively and avoids running too rich or too lean, which can cause wear over time. For me, keeping the carburetor in good condition is the best way to make sure the Echo PB-580T stays dependable and ready whenever I need it.

Signs I Need a New Carburetor
I usually consider replacement when my blower shows symptoms like:
- Hard starting
- Engine stalling at idle
- Loss of power during use
- Flooding or fuel leakage
- Rough running or surging
When I notice these problems and the air filter, spark plug, and fuel are already checked, the carburetor is often the next part I inspect.
